She was suffering from stomach problems since her childhood. She was

hospitalized several times before we married. After we married she had abdominal

pain three or four times a year. Everthing was o.k. after several days. But last

one hit when we were in Germany because of my training in 2002. I sent her back

to Turkey.

She was diagnosed CP with calcifications in the tail area three years ago. At

that time (as far as I understand) there were two separate stones beside the

calcifications. She started using insulin and Creon. She was not having constant

pain. She was not having diarrhea. She continued to use insulin but quit using

Creon after several months.

She has been using insulin for three years now. She started after CP diagnosis.

She had never suffered form diabet related issues before. Only thing I remember

was her blood sugar level was seen higher than normal during her pregnancy

controls. Now she takes insulin before each meal and before sleep. Sometimes she

has hypoglicemia.

She has been having constant pain for ten months now. She has also diarrhea. She

is back on Creon now. What I understand is, two stones united to form a giant

one and obstructed the Pancreatic duct.

If I come back to surgery; doctors do not talk to us much in detail. One

University Hospital doctor said TP is necassary. They said that her pancreas

has already lost its endocrine and exocrine functions because of calcifications.

We were afraid and went to another doctor. He said; in our case TP or Whipple is

not necassary and indeed would be a mistake.I think he is thinking of performing

a drainage surgery (Puestow).

We do not know which one to believe. Both of them is believed to be the best

ones in their areas in Turkey. We want to be optimistic and believe to the

second one where organ loss is not recomended. But will the stones occur again

after the procedure. If yes when? This we have to investgate and hear from the

ones that already have Puestow.
